sql >> Database teknologi >  >> RDS >> Sqlserver

SQL Server Data Platform Opgradering i 2015

Hvis du er en SQL Server on-premises kunde, er der et stigende antal beviser på, at 2015 kan være et glimrende år til at planlægge og muligvis implementere en komplet opgradering af dataplatformen, som vil omfatte ny serverhardware, en ny version af Windows Server og en ny version af SQL Server.

Microsoft har været ret gennemsigtige omkring deres planer for "Windows 10." Den nuværende offentlige spekulation er, at det vil være GA engang i midten af ​​2015. Microsoft har ikke været nær så imødekommende omkring SQL Server vNext, men de gav nogle få hints om nogle af de nye funktioner i vNext under nogle præsentationer på det nylige PASS 2014-topmøde i Seattle. Jeg har ingen "insiderinformation" om den forventede udgivelsesplan for SQL Server vNext, men det ser ud til, at det meget vel kan dukke op engang i slutningen af ​​2015 eller begyndelsen af ​​2016.

Hvad angår ny serverhardware, har Intel en hel række af nye serverprocessorfamilier, der er planlagt til frigivelse i løbet af 2015. Nogle af disse processorer vil fungere i eksisterende modelservere, mens nogle vil kræve nye servermodeller, da processorerne vil bruge nye processorsokler sammenlignet med tidligere modeller. Her er en kort oversigt over de relevante serverprocessorfamilier:

Intel Xeon E5-4600 v3 "Haswell-EP" Q2 2015

Denne processorfamilie er den fire-sockets-kompatible variant af 22nm Intel Xeon E5-2600 v3 "Haswell-EP", der blev udgivet i Q3 af 2014. Desværre er tidligere fire-sockets versioner af denne familie, såsom 32nm Intel Xeon E5 -4600 "Sandy Bridge-EP" (Q2 2012) og 22nm Intel Xeon E5-4600 v2 "Ivy Bridge-EP" (Q1 2014) har ikke klaret sig specielt godt på TPC-E benchmarks sammenlignet med versionerne med to sockets. Ifølge nogle nylige lækkede specifikationer vil disse kommende processorer have alt fra ti til atten fysiske kerner og fra 25 MB til 45 MB delt L3-cache.

Disse processorer er ikke elektrisk eller fysisk kompatible med deres seneste forgængere, så de kommer til at kræve nye servermodeller fra serverleverandørerne. For eksempel har Dell i øjeblikket Dell PowerEdge R820, der kan bruge E5-4600- eller E5-4600 v2-processorer. De vil sandsynligvis have en ny PowerEdge R830-modelserver til E5-4600 v3-familien.

Helt ærligt, hvis jeg var på markedet for en ny fire-socket server i midten til slutningen af ​​2015, ville jeg være meget mere interesseret i 22nm Intel Xeon E7-4800 v3 "Haswell-EX", der skal udgives ca. den samme tid. Den vil have meget højere hukommelseskapacitet og vil sandsynligvis skalere meget bedre i en fire-socket server.

Intel Xeon E7-4800 v3 "Haswell-EX" Q2 2015

Denne processorfamilie vil omfatte 22nm fire-sockets Intel Xeon E7-4800 v3 og 22nm otte-sockets Intel Xeon E7-8800 v3-serien. Tidlige rapporter tyder på, at der ikke vil være en E7-2800 v3-serie med to stikkontakter. Selvom E7-8800 v3-serien er designet til otte-socket (og højere) servere, er det faktisk muligt at bruge denne processor i en fire-socket server. Grunden til, at du måske ønsker at gøre dette, er på grund af, hvordan Intel vælger at variere specifikationerne for versionerne med fire og otte sokkel af denne processor. Aktuelle oplysninger er, at disse processorer vil have op til atten fysiske kerner, op til 45 MB delt L3-cache og vil understøtte DDR4-hukommelse.

Disse processorer er heller ikke elektrisk eller fysisk kompatible med deres seneste forgængere, så de kommer til at kræve nye servermodeller fra serverleverandørerne. For eksempel har Dell i øjeblikket Dell PowerEdge R920, der kan bruge de tidligere 22nm Intel Xeon E7-4800 v2 "Westmere-EX" (Q1 2014) processorer. Denne vil formentlig blive erstattet med en ny PowerEdge R930-modelserver til E7-4800 v3-familien.

Denne processorfamilie vil være den, du vil have til dine større lokale SQL Server-arbejdsbelastninger. Som altid bør du ikke bare vælge den model med det højeste antal kerner på grund af, hvordan SQL Server-licensering fungerer. Du skal lave nogle analyser og tænke lidt over, hvilken processormodel du vælger fra denne familie.

Intel Xeon E3-1200 v4 "Broadwell" Q3 2015

14nm Broadwell er en Intel Tick-udgivelse, der bygger på den nuværende 22nm Haswell-mikroarkitektur ved hjælp af en 14nm fremstillingsprocesteknologi. 14nm Intel Xeon E3-1200 v4-linjen er beregnet til single-socket-servere og arbejdsstationer, som i bund og grund er en serverversion af den kommende 14nm Intel Core i7 Broadwell mainstream desktop-processor. Da dette er en Tick-udgivelse, vil disse processorer være elektrisk og fysisk kompatible med de tidligere 22nm Intel Xeon E3-1200 v3 "Haswell", (Q2 2013) processorer, så eksisterende modelservere vil være i stand til at bruge denne nye processor.

Denne grund til, at du måske bekymrer dig om denne processorfamilie, er, at det rygtes at have understøttelse af 64 GB DDR4 RAM i en ekstremt hurtig, single-socket server. Dette kan være ideelt til en relativt mindre SQL Server OLTP-arbejdsbelastning, der kræver den absolut bedst mulige enkelttrådede processorydelse.

Intel Xeon E5-2600 v4 "Broadwell-EP" Q4 2015

Dette vil være den to-socket version af Broadwell, kaldet Broadwell-EP. Da dette også er en Tick-udgivelse, vil disse processorer være elektrisk og fysisk kompatible med den tidligere 22nm Intel Xeon E5-2600 v3 "Haswell-EP" (Q2 2013), så eksisterende modelservere (såsom Dell PowerEdge R730) vil blive i stand til at bruge denne processor.

Så snart denne processor er tilgængelig, vil det være det, du vil vælge til en ny to-socket server. Efter sigende har Intel haft nogle tidlige udbytteproblemer med 14nm-fremstilling, som de angiveligt har løst. Jeg ville ikke blive overrasket over at se Intel forsinke frigivelsen af ​​denne processor med en fjerdedel, ikke på grund af tekniske problemer, men simpelthen fordi de ikke længere har nogen holdbar konkurrence fra AMD.

Intel Xeon E3-1200 v5 "Skylake" Q4 2015

Skylake vil være en Intel Tock-udgivelse, der vil bruge 14nm-fremstillingsprocessen. Jeg tvivler alvorligt på, at Intel rent faktisk vil frigive denne processorfamilie så tæt på Broadwell. De har meget lidt incitament til at gøre dette på grund af den manglende konkurrence fra AMD, og ​​fordi det ville forstyrre deres partnerserverleverandører (da denne processor vil kræve nye modelservere og arbejdsstationer). På trods af dette tyder den aktuelle offentlige information og rygter på, at E3-1200 v5 kommer i slutningen af ​​2015.

Figur 1 viser det mest aktuelle billede af Intel Tick-Tock-modellen, som jeg kunne finde. Datoerne øverst falder sammen med, hvornår mobilversionerne af disse Tick-Tock-udgivelser skulle udgives. Intel har et mønster med at frigive nye processormodeller i mobilrummet først, efterfulgt af desktop- og single-socket serverplads derefter, og derefter efterfulgt af to-socket serverplads, til sidst efterfulgt af fire-socket og over plads.

Figur 1:Intel Tick-Tock-model

Hvis du er meget opmærksom på, hvordan udgivelsesplanerne for Windows Server vNext, SQL Server vNext og de forskellige Intel-serverprocessorfamilier kan tilpasses i løbet af de næste 12-18 måneder, vil det hjælpe dig med at træffe en mere intelligent beslutning om, hvornår du skal planlægge og presse på for at opgradere din hele den lokale dataplatform til disse nye versioner. Ved at træffe de rigtige valg med hensyn til timing kan du drage fordel af de nye funktioner og forbedret ydeevne og skalerbarhed i hvert lag af dataplatformsstakken.


  1. Fjern pivot med kolonnenavn

  2. Automatisk stigning efter sletning i MySQL

  3. Sådan grupperes efter to kolonner i SQL

  4. hvordan man får adgang til kommandolinjen for xampp på Windows